
Meaghan A. Costello
Lecturer · Neurological Physical Therapy
MGH Institute of Health ProfessionsAbout
Meaghan A. Costello is a PhD student in Rehabilitation Sciences at the MGH Institute of Health Professions (IHP), specializing in developing interdisciplinary interventions for stroke patients. She serves as a term instructor and lab instructor in the Physical Therapy School under the School of Health & Rehabilitation Sciences. Her mentorship includes roles in the Neurologic Physical Therapy Residency Program at Massachusetts General Hospital (MGH), where she has worked for 21 years as an inpatient physical therapist. She holds dual certifications as a Neurologic Clinical Specialist (NCS) and is Chair of the Neurologic Specialty Council at the American Board of Physical Therapy Specialties.
Education:
- Bachelor of Science in Biology, Bridgewater State University (2001)
- Doctor of Physical Therapy, MGH Institute of Health Professions (2003)
Research Interests: Meaghan focuses on novel stroke rehabilitation techniques, neuroplasticity mechanisms, and acute stroke care. Her work bridges clinical practice with translational research, notably contributing to the Stroke Motor Rehabilitation and Recovery Study (SMaRHT) and its successor SMaHRTer under Dr. David Lin’s lab at MGH. She emphasizes interdisciplinary collaboration and patient safety in her studies.
Awards:
- MGH Individual Patient Safety Star (2022)
- Best Poster of Stroke-Related Content (2022), ANPT Stroke SIG
- Outstanding Service Award (2020), ANPT Stroke SIG
Grants & Projects: Leading the Description of Specialty Practice Revalidation initiative funded by APTA until 2026. This project aims to redefine standards for neurologic physical therapy practice nationwide.
Labs/Teams: Active member of the Cognitive-Motor Behavior Lab and collaborates with the Lab for Translational Neurorecovery at MGH.
